BHMA Publishes Updates to ANSI/BHMA Standards

April 24th, 2019 by Editor

The Builders Hardware Manufacturers Association (BHMA) released the latest version of the ANSI/BHMA 156.12 for Interconnected Locks and ANSI/BHMA 156.25 for Electrified Locking Devices, both approved by the American National Standards Institute (ANSI).

“These latest revisions are part of our ongoing role at BHMA to review products standards on a regular basis to continuously improve builders hardware standards,” said Michael Tierney, BHMA standards director. “As new technologies emerge, our products standards must evolve to meet the needs of both the public and of our industry.”

Changes to ANSI/BHMA 156.12 for Interconnected Locks include:

  • Updated test diagrams;
  • Updated reference standards;
  • A separate paragraph for lever deflection; and
  • Improvement in rose dent test diagrams.

Test frequency requirements have been added from the operational manual to the appendix.

Changes to ANSI/BHMA 156.25 for Electrified Locking Devices include updated reference standards; editorial updates; and clarification of sub-sections 6.4.6.1 through 6.4.6.4 Variable Ambiant Temperature Test.
